0

我遇到了这样的表格:

  <input name="BuyerWizard$buyerFirstName" id="BuyerWizard_buyerFirstName" type="text" maxlength="100">

  <p class="text">E-mail Address:</p>
  <input name="BuyerWizard$buyerEmail" id="BuyerWizard$buyerEmail" onkeydown="arrowKeyNavigate(this);" type="Text" maxlength="100" value="">

input type="text" 和 input type="Text" 有什么不同吗?

4

8 回答 8

1

根据Mozilla Developer Network的说法,属性只有一个属性值,type称为“文本”,因此大写的值应该与未大写的值相同。

HTML4的W3C 文档声明该type属性的值不区分大小写。

于 2013-06-20T06:26:36.540 回答
1

不,html 属性不区分大小写

于 2013-06-20T06:24:42.500 回答
1

大多数浏览器会忽略这一点,但它应该是小写的,如所述

于 2013-06-20T06:25:58.160 回答
0

如果您使用的是HTML4,则可以同时使用两者,因为它不区分大小写。但是如果您使用的是XHTML,我认为您必须使用小写,因为它区分大小写。

Big Bosses 对此有什么看法 (W3C)

于 2013-06-20T06:35:59.820 回答
0

它只是一个错字,没有区别。甚至 TEXT 也做同样的事情。

于 2013-06-20T06:26:55.107 回答
0

我认为没有任何区别,但您应该遵循 W3C 标准。

于 2013-06-20T06:27:33.107 回答
0

所有字母都转换为小写。例如 type="pAssword" 与 type="password" 相同

于 2013-06-20T06:26:15.590 回答
0

不是真的,但小写更酷。

于 2013-06-20T06:24:37.270 回答